Whale Withdraws $21.9M ETH from Bybit, Signaling Bullish Intent

A significant withdrawal of Ethereum (ETH) has been observed on the cryptocurrency exchange Bybit, sparking market interest. According to onchain data from Onchain Lens, a whale withdrew $21.9 million in ETH, representing 9,288 units of the digital asset.

This large transaction is noteworthy as it reduces the supply available on exchanges and may indicate a strong intent to hold, rather than sell. The anonymous address involved now holds a total of 27,098 ETH, valued at $64 million.

Market analysts view this withdrawal as a bullish signal, suggesting that whales are accumulating Ethereum in preparation for future price increases. This trend is supported by historical data showing that large withdrawals from exchanges often precede price rallies.
